Transaction 942eaa85c7df1885f15e5b87b654e6a5de033e7bca34e0475c55f83f9d37fdae

1 Input
1 Outputs
  • 942eaa85c7df1885f15e5b87b654e6a5de033e7bca34e0475c55f83f9d37fdae:0
  • value  24963458
    address  19j4b2iVwDbyCMGw835PFVfXqUWdCRtjEp